[pallet alert] Yesterday I finished two cedar wood planter boxes. They are twenty four inches square ( height, width,and deep) with a shelf that is seven inches from the top. I used pocket hole joints but used coated deck screws with exterior wood glue. I made it for my daughter, she showed me something in a garden center and ask if i could do better and cheaper. The answer was yes on both accounts. I think I did pretty good job too.
